What to do when its an odd number?
8, 16, 32, & 64 are even tournament numbers. By's, can happen at anytime during a tournament depending on when the number of teams left reach an odd number like 3, 5, 7, 9 etc.... When this happens this should be the pattern to follow. Let use 7 for example.

Team 1 plays 2 (score is 21-6), 3 plays 4 (score is 21-12), and 5 plays 6 (21-19)... 7th Team plays the winner of the game that had the biggest win by points. Team 1 would play team 7 since they had the biggest win over thier opponent. It's the only logical way of running these odd number tournaments....

For the tourney that happend this weekend with 12 teams.... The buy would have happend in the 3rd round using my formula above. Start with 12 teams, then 6 teams, then 3 teams. This would lessen confusion.
